The Trading Awards: Voting is open until 19 May
Voting Period
12-19 May
The timeframe during which traders can vote for their preferred trading platforms.
Awards Ceremony Date
26 May 2026
The date of the official Trading Awards ceremony in Cape Town.
⦿ Executive Snapshot
- What: Voting is open for The Trading Awards, allowing traders to evaluate and select their preferred trading platforms.
- Who: Active traders, brokerage firms, prop firms, and The Trading Awards organizers.
- Why it matters: This competition empowers traders to influence the recognition of brands based on real-world performance rather than marketing claims, enhancing trust and credibility in the trading industry.
⦿ Key Developments
- Voting is open from 12 May to 19 May, allowing traders to express their preferences.
- The awards emphasize community judgment over insider evaluations, focusing on execution, transparency, and support.
- Brands that engage their trader base effectively during the voting phase are likely to outperform competitors.
⦿ Strategic Context
- The Trading Awards aim to provide a transparent evaluation of trading platforms based on trader experiences, addressing skepticism about marketing claims.
- This initiative reflects a growing trend where trader communities demand accountability and performance verification from financial service providers.
⦿ Strategic Implications
- A strong performance in the awards can enhance a brand's credibility, serving as a long-term asset for attracting new traders.
- Winning brands deepen their relationship with engaged traders, fostering loyalty and community participation that can outweigh traditional marketing efforts.
⦿ Risks & Constraints
- Brands that neglect to actively engage their trader communities during the voting period risk losing credibility and market share.
- The tight voting window may limit participation from less engaged traders, potentially skewing results toward brands with more active communities.
⦿ Watchlist / Forward Signals
- The official Trading Awards ceremony is set for 26 May 2026 in Cape Town, marking the culmination of the voting process.
- Future developments to monitor include how the outcomes of these awards influence trader behavior and platform engagement post-announcement.
